# Michael Romero > Software Engineer Location: Minneapolis, Minnesota, United States Profile: https://flows.cv/michaelromero Software Engineer experienced with React, React-Native, Firebase, Node, Express, & Mobile development ## Work Experience ### Software Engineer @ BetterYou Jan 2021 – Present | Minnesota, United States ### Frontend Developer @ Duel Links Meta LLC Jan 2020 – Jan 2021 ‣ Using SvelteJS to develop Duel Links Meta (Version-3). ‣ Built custom Markdown by parsing syntax with regex to provide tools for content managers to optimize content development. ‣ Designed and built Countdown component with Bulma modifiers for in-game events, sets, and tournaments. ‣ Constructed feature page with SvelteJS to provide users with tracking active and past events. ### Frontend Developer @ Depole Design LLC Jan 2020 – Jan 2020 ‣ Used Visual Composer to build Landing & E-Consultation page, allowing non-developers to edit content through drag & drop features. ‣ Implemented Polyfill through script-tag to enable cross-browser compatibility for IE and Safari(IOS) enabling smooth scrolling. ‣ Enforced responsive web design principles by defining common breakpoints to provide access to a variety of devices. ‣ Utilized Contact-Form-7 plugin to create mail & form templates & connecting customers with the company, ensuring server-side validations. ### Frontend Engineer @ Reboot Investing Jan 2020 – Jan 2020 ‣ Converted mockups with Typescript, React, and CSS modules in a functional approach for a smaller bundle. ‣ Utilized Storybook to build features in an isolated environment, providing an incremental approach when designing components for scope flexibility. ‣ Minimized re-renders and faster mounting with hook forms to provide a better user experience. ### Software Engineer @ ReactRTC Jan 2019 – Jan 2020 | Greater New York City Area ‣ Architected React component library by modularizing and decoupling functionality from RTCPeerConnection— allowing components to remain autonomous and unaware of each other— enforcing separation of concern design principle thus improving workload distribution. ‣ Constructed configurable Signaling Server module using node and encapsulating the WebSocket API over cryptographic protocol to establish full-duplex communications during Offer, Answer, and media metadata exchange for safe and secure low-latency connections. ‣ Leveraged getUserMedia API inside a async-await method, enabling media stream access to serve via P2P upon user granted permission. ‣ Deployed NPM module applying Peer Dependency warnings, obtaining lightweight bundle and ensuring consistent version control. ‣ Utilized STUN server bindings by setting an array of configurable Google server urls as a default prop for RTCMesh component enabling NAT traversal procedure​ to​ obtain public IP address for aiding ice candidate negotiation process upon firing off negotiatonNeeded events. ‣ Employed TURN server for users guarded under symmetric NAT devices and/or firewalls, assisting in relaying media via VoIP protocols. ‣ Established Webpack-Dev-Server for Hot-Module Replacement and Proxy Server URLs by setting a key-value pair to an endpoint and it’s target to localhost inside a Webpack config file to ensure server-dependent Components function properly while improving reload times. ‣ Enforced Eslint via YAML file with Airbnb code standards for syntax consistency to allow conformed environment, reducing runtime bugs. ‣ Setup Babel inside Webpack config file with presets to transpile ES6 syntax into ES5 — ensuring that the module is backward compatible. ‣ Accelerated at OSLabs ## Education ### Computer Software Engineering Codesmith Jan 2019 – Jan 2019 ### Computer Software Engineering Flatiron School Jan 2019 – Jan 2019 ### Nanodegree in Android Developer Udacity Jan 2017 – Jan 2018 ### Nanodegree in Object-Oriented Programming Udacity Jan 2017 – Jan 2017 ### Associate of Arts and Sciences - AAS in Architecture Queensborough Community College of The City University of New York (CUNY) Jan 2009 – Jan 2012 ## Contact & Social - LinkedIn: https://linkedin.com/in/michaelromero112291 - GitHub: https://github.com/MichaelSRomero --- Source: https://flows.cv/michaelromero JSON Resume: https://flows.cv/michaelromero/resume.json Last updated: 2026-03-29